Venango County Retirement Board approves retirements, withdrawals and new enrollees
Summary
The board approved two superannuation retirements with specified annuities, authorized disbursement checks for several withdrawing members totaling specified amounts, and accepted an Attachment listing new employees entering the retirement system; no public comment was received.

The Venango County Retirement Board met June 9, 2026, in Room 100 of the Courthouse Annex and approved retirement actions including two superannuation retirements and multiple withdrawal disbursements. Commissioner Samuel Breene called the meeting to order at 4:36 p.m. Pastor Jeremy Coyer of Christ Covenant Church in Franklin gave the invocation and the group recited the Pledge of Allegiance.
Treasurer Jeannie Ritchey seconded a motion by Commissioner Timothy M. Heffernan to approve the minutes of the April 14, 2026 meeting; the board voted aye on the motion. The board recorded that there was no public comment on the Retirement Board agenda.
The board reviewed Attachment A, which lists county employees entering the Retirement Fund System, showing names, effective dates and contribution percentages (examples in Attachment A include Terry Looney-Stevens, effective Feb. 2, 2026, at 9%; Jeffrey D. Bailey, effective May 3, 2026, at 19%; and several employees effective in May 2026 contributing 9–10%). The board then authorized the Treasurer to issue checks to members withdrawing their accumulated contributions plus interest, with disbursements scheduled for June 30, 2026. Named withdrawals and amounts include Drew Mears ($4,424.10), Alyssa Kapp ($2,097.45), Ronald Buterbaugh ($913.79), Rebecca Seigworth ($417.37), Erica Nesbitt ($519.75), Andrew Henderson ($373.39) and Emily Crate ($35.99).
The board approved two retirements. The first, Richard O. Goldsmith, was approved for superannuation retirement effective May 2, 2026; he elected the "No Option," entitling him to a monthly annuity of $1,856.70 payable for his lifetime, and a pro rata benefit of $1,796.81 for 30 days in May. The second, Natalie G. Desko, was approved for superannuation retirement effective Feb. 7, 2026; she elected "Option Four B," which provides a one-time payment of accumulated deductions of $16,454.31 plus a monthly annuity of $247.47, and a pro rata benefit of $194.44 for 22 days in February.
In other business the board recorded that Albert Abramovic elected to vest his pension funds effective Jan. 31, 2026. The board also noted that Rebecca Seigworth, Andrew Henderson and Emily Crate failed to execute or file pension withdrawal documents within the established time frame; their accumulated deductions are being withdrawn in accordance with Retirement Board policy.
Chief Clerk Dorothy "Dottie" Tawney moved to accept Attachment A (the Retirement Board items for consideration); Commissioner Heffernan seconded the motion and the board voted aye. Treasurer Jeannie Ritchey moved to adjourn the meeting; Chief Clerk Tawney seconded and the meeting adjourned at 4:38 p.m.
The board did not take further action and recorded no public comments during the meeting.
